We’re looking for a highly execution-focused, hands‑on Scientist in Pharmacology to contribute to cardiovascular and metabolic disease programs, particularly in obesity and MASH. This position is well suited for an MS‑level scientist with 10+ years of relevant experience who brings strong bench expertise and can independently lead both in vitro, cell‑based mechanistic studies and in vivo rodent PK/PD work— delivering complete, high-quality data packages to advance pipeline programs. Experience with RNA or oligonucleotide therapeutics is a plus but not required. What matters most is demonstrated excellence in hands‑on pharmacology. If you have a solid track record running metabolic in vitro assays and conducting rigorous in vivo mouse studies, the team can provide training on RNA/oligonucleotide‑specific approaches and workflows.
